English citations of crotchal
Adjective: "of, pertaining to, or located in the crotch"

- 2005, Adrienne Miller, The Coast of Akron, Farrar, Straus and Giroux (2011), →ISBN, unnumbered page:
- He was wearing black leather pants, rather tight in the crotchal area.
- 2012, Gina Damico, Croak, Graphia (2012), →ISBN, page 90:
- “It's like announcing to the world that you have crabs. It's embarrassing, and no one'll ever shake your hand again.”
- “But these feelings are not ones of crotchal itching,” she said […]
- 2012 August 18, Luke Burbank, Wait Wait... Don’t Tell Me!, National Public Radio
- Few things are more annoying than standing in the airport shoeless as a TSA person waves a wand over your crotchal regions.
- 2013, Mark Henry, Parts & Wreck, Entangled Publishing (2013), →ISBN, unnumbered page:
- Luce's gaze was unconsciously drawn to what we'll call Wade's “crotchal area.”
